At the Allegheny County Department of Human Services (DHS), our mission is to improve the well-being of the County’s most vulnerable residents. DHS  operates , influences, and funds essential services worth more than $1 billion annually, supporting over 200,000 residents each year  across child welfare, family strengthening and youth programs, behavioral health, homelessness, intellectual disability services, and aging programs . Over the past two decades, DHS has built a national reputation as a leader in how state and local governments use data, analytics, and technology to deliver more effective and efficient public services. While we have learned a great deal during this time, we believe there remain significant opportunities for  data and  technology to improve outcomes for residents and to inspire other governments to make similar investments. DHS  is  seeking a mission-driven leader who brings analytical rigor, sound judgment, and a bias  for  action to  improving  outcomes for County residents to become our next  Director of  the Office of  Analytics & Technology. This  role   is responsible for  building and  maintaining  the information, data, and technology infrastructure needed to achieve DHS goals, promote equity, and improve outcomes for Allegheny County residents. This position reports to the Director of the Department of Human Services (DHS) and oversees  five  direct   and  120  indirect-report staff. Qualifications Minimum qualifications: Five years of leadership  experience  in a complex enterprise , including  responsibility for  staff management  and results delivery . Demonstrated training in a quantitative, technical, or engineering field (e.g., statistics, economics, computer science, data science, engineering), gained through formal education, professional experience, or equivalent applied work. Demonstrated experience leading multidisciplinary teams (e.g., analysts, data scientists, engineers, product managers) to deliver analytic or technical work from problem definition through implementation. Demonstrated ability to apply  data and technology   to inform decisions, design  interventions  and  new solutions  to hard policy and operational  problems , and  evaluate impact in complex environments. Experience working in or with large, complex organizations (e.g., government, healthcare, social services, or similarly scaled systems)  and facility interacting with a diverse range of skillsets and backgrounds  preferred. Or Equivalent combinations of education, training, and experience that  demonstrate  the required capabilities will  be considered . Job responsibilities The Director of Analytics & Technology is a member of the DHS leadership team and will : Lead the Office of Analytics & Technology (OAT) setting strategy and driving execution across analytics, data science, product development, engineering, and infrastructure to improve outcomes for County residents. Partner with DHS program offices  (AAA, OBH, ODS, CYF, OCS) to  identify  priority problems, design solutions, and implement data- and technology-enabled improvements in service delivery. Translate data and analysis into action , ensuring that insights meaningfully inform program design, operational decisions, and resource allocation across DHS. Oversee the development and operation of core data and technology systems , including the County’s integrated data warehouse, analytic tools, and client- and provider-facing products. Drive a research and experimentation agenda , including the design and execution of evaluations and pilots to test and scale effective interventions. Ensure access to high-quality data, tools, and infrastructure  for internal staff, providers, and the public, including  maintaining  standards for data governance, security, and system reliability. Lead and develop a multidisciplinary team  of analytics, data science, engineering, product, and infrastructure professionals, setting clear priorities,  maintaining  high performance standards, and investing in staff growth. Strengthen cross-system coordination , working with County leadership, community partners, and external stakeholders to align data, technology, and program strategy. Support departmental planning and performance management , including contributing analytic and technical  expertise  to strategic planning, budgeting, and reporting processes. Advance transparency and public communication , including publishing research and  maintaining  public-facing data and analytic resources. Represent DHS in external settings , including meetings, conferences, and public forums, and communicate the department’s work to a broad range of audiences.
